Actor Dhanush, who began shooting for Arun Matheswaran’s Captain Miller has completed the first schedule. The team that shot for the film in south Tamilnadu has wrapped up the schedule at a rapid pace. The second schedule of the 140-day shoot will commence soon. Sources in the film unit tell us that actor Shiva Rajkumar has been roped in to play a crucial role and the actor is expected to join the unit in the film’s second schedule. Captain Miller is set in the 1930s and has Shreyaas Krishna handling the cinematography, GV Prakash Kumar in charge of the music, and Nagooran taking care of the editing responsibilities. Earlier in an interview, Arun Matheswaran told us, “We will be recreating the 1930s and this is also the biggest film for me in terms of budget. I like the name Captain Miller after Tom Hanks’s character name from Saving Private Ryan.”
